I actually like the Richards deal for them. I like Simmonds alot and Schenn has top line potential obviously but is still a prospect. I just don't see moving two top line guys and not really replacing them if they are in win now mode. Making both deals is a headscratcher.
The cap hit on Bryzgalov is in line with what I thought it'd be, but 9 years? 9 years?

I have a feeling the Flyers are going to make a push for Brad Richards... Either that or they're completely insane.
Carter, although injury prone, was their best goal scorer. And Richards was their captain, but also a great penalty killer. I just don't see the logic here. Simmonds can play, sure. I just don't see him being a replacement for any of those guys. And Schenn is still at least two years away from being anything on the NHL level.
I believe they freed up enough cap space to go after Richards, but I think Simmonds is still a RFA. So they're gonna have to ink him too. Not sure what the hell they're doing, but I'm not losing sleep over it.
